Standard UL2034 requires residential CO alarms to sound when exposed to levels of CO … WebOct 12, 2024 · Turn off the power at the breaker box and then take the smoke alarm off its mounting bracket and disconnect it from the wiring harness. Remove the backup battery if it is removable and then press the test button for 15 to 30 seconds until the alarm sounds or chirps and then stops. Replace the battery, reinstall the wiring harness, and reattach ...

WebFirst Alert is the retail brand of American safety equipment manufacturer BRK Brands, Inc., established in 1976 and based in Aurora, Illinois, with a production plant in Juarez, … holland 1913WebStep One: Turn off the power to the smoke detector at the breaker box. Step Two: Remove the cover from the detector. Some of them are just snapped on while others require you to remove a screw or two. Step Three: Use a small duster or hand vacuum to gently clean the dust out of the inside of the detector. holland 1935WebDec 3, 2024 · The smoke alarm will warn the occupants of your home that there may be a fire.
